The Core of the Chaos: What's It All About?

At its heart, My Brother, My Brother and Me (often affectionately shortened to MBMBaM) is a comedic advice podcast hosted by three brothers: Justin, Travis, and Griffin McElroy. The premise is beautifully simple yet endlessly fertile ground for hilarity: they answer listener-submitted questions. These questions can range from the genuinely perplexing ("How do I make friends?") to the utterly bizarre ("What's the best way to fight a shark?"). The brothers tackle these queries with a blend of genuine, if often misguided, advice, improvisational comedy, and a deep well of inside jokes that have affectionately become known as the "MBMBaM-iverse."

The beauty of MBMBaM lies in its authentic, unscripted feel. You're not listening to polished talking heads; you're listening to three brothers riffing, interrupting each other, and often getting completely sidetracked. This raw energy is what makes the podcast so incredibly endearing and, frankly, hilarious. They've built a community around their shared love for absurdity, creating a space where listeners feel like they're part of the family. It's a testament to their chemistry that even the most outlandish tangents leave you feeling oddly informed or at least thoroughly amused.

Key Facts for Newcomers and Old Friends

If you're new to the world of MBMBaM, here are a few key facts to get you started:

  • The Hosts: Justin, Travis, and Griffin McElroy. Each brother brings a distinct personality to the mic, contributing to the unique dynamic of the show. Justin is often the most measured, Travis the most earnest and prone to tangents, and Griffin the youngest and often the most delightfully unhinged.
  • Release Schedule: Typically released weekly, ensuring a consistent stream of comedic content.
  • Where to Listen: Available on all major podcast platforms, including Spotify, Apple Podcasts, Google Podcasts, and their own website.
  • The "MBMBaM-iverse": A vast network of inside jokes, recurring characters (both real and imagined), and running gags that have developed over hundreds of episodes. Don't worry if you don't get them all at first; part of the fun is discovering them!
  • Community Engagement: The brothers actively engage with their fanbase through social media, live shows, and their Patreon page, making listeners feel like a genuine part of the MBMBaM community.
